Robert E. Wagner of Perth, New York, passed away Sunday, July 3rd , 2005, at Nathan Littauer Hospital in Gloversville, NY after a lengthy illness. Robert was born to Eugene and Vada Wagner on July 8th, 1914, in Groton, NY and was the eldest of six children. He became the primary caregiver of his five siblings upon the premature death of his mother. Despite his family commitments, Robert was still able to display his prowess as a semi-pro baseball player as a member of Groton?s Smith Corona All-Stars and liked to mention that he hit a triple off the great Satchel Paige. Robert?s athleticism brought him to Perth in 1938 where he worked as a skating instructor at Healy?s Roller Rink. It was in Perth where he met and married Louise Fegel on July 3rd, 1941, who predeceased him on June 5th, 2005. Robert served his country proudly during WWII and was chosen to serve as a personal aide to General Coda. Upon his return to the United States, Robert worked as a housepainter for various contractors until his retirement in 1973. Robert also continued to enjoy sports, especially bowling and fishing. He shared his love of sports with others by being instrumental in establishing the first girls? softball team as part of the Perth Youth Commission.
